Output 43ffb268291f188b2983a5d1dbbd8ddddd8f1df0701f1c019b835c0bd5501938:17

value
101604
script pubkey
OP_0 OP_PUSHBYTES_20 ea68de07bb7d3eb0b208b9018d119aa7df067fd8
address
bc1qaf5dupam05ltpvsghyqc6yv65l0svl7c6vcxyq
transaction
43ffb268291f188b2983a5d1dbbd8ddddd8f1df0701f1c019b835c0bd5501938
spent
true